7. Cursor
Brightness
Check/Adjustment
(R28, Cursor Brightness on TC-l in pedestal)
Page 4-15
Adjust
R28 for desired non-storing Alpha cursor
intensity .
8. Corner
Focus
Check/Adjustment
Page 4·15
(FOCUS ADJUST on High Voltage and Z
Axis Board in display unit)
Adjust FOCUS ADJUST for sameness of diagonal legs
of K written in corner of display. Compromise for
sameness in four corners.
9. Alpha
Focus
Check/Adjustment
Page 4-16
(R20-Alpha Focus, on High Voltage and Z
Axis Board in display unit)
Adjust Alpha Focus for center-screen focus of
K.
10. Crosshair
Cursor
Intensity
Check/
Adjustment [R29 (R85 on boards numbered
670-1729-04 and lower}-Cursor Brightness
on TC-2J
Page 4-16
Adjust R29 (R85 on boards numbered 670-1729-04 and
lower) in Gin Mode so that the cursor is visible, but does
not store.
11. Vector Focus (R 10-Vector Focus, on
High Voltage and Z Axis Board in display
unit)
Page 4-16
In pseudo vector mode, adjust Vector Focus for
sharpest curved lines positioned near center of display.
12. Vector Drawing Time Check
Page 4-16
2.6 ms negative-going pulse at pin 2 on Deflection Amp
and
Storage
Board
following
entering
of
A
at
keyboard.

16. (4010-1 Only) Hard Copy Interrogate
Pulse
Width
Check/Adjustment
(HC
INTERR on Deflection Amp and Storage
Board in pedestal)
Page 4-18
Adjust HC INTERR for 300 ns pulses on pin 4 of
Deflection Amp and Storage Board.
17. (4010-1 Only) Hard Copy Amplitude
Check/Adjustment (HC Y AMP, HC X AMP
on Deflection Amp and Storage Board in
pedestal)
Page 4-18
Adjust HC Y AMP for scan 1/4 inch below and 1/8
inch above page full of written characters; adjust HC X
AMP for scan 1/8 inch beyond left and right edges of
page full of written characters.
18. (4010-1
Only)
Hard Copy Intensity
Adjustment (Hard Copy Intensity on side of
display unit)
Page 4-19
Position Hard Copy Intensity just below level at which
the Hard Copy scan bar stores.
19. (4010-1
Only)
Hard
Copy Damping
Check/Adjustment
(R21-Hard
Copy
Damping on Hard Copy TARSIG Amplifier
Board in display unit)
Page 4-19
Observe at TP32 on Hard Copy TARSIG Amplifier
Board during Hard Copy scan. Adjust Hard Copy
Damping for maximum negative-going pulses with
minimum ringing.
